Pros

Great to have a large company name on your resume. You can work on as many services/projects your want and interact with all sorts of folks. If you want to work 24x7 you can surely find work to do and even do work not related to your primary job to help develop new skills, If in a pre sales role, you literally can travel anywhere and travel very comfortably.

Cons

Golden handcuffs for RSU's and 401k match, each time you change roles you "reset" the clock to be eligible for a leveling promotion, not everyone at AWS is actually smart as there are a few deadweight folks who for some reason are still around and they literally don't do the work that is expected at their level, lots of politics between service teams, public sector teams don't get the same attention as commercial teams, level process in general is odd, especially if you have a manager who is an amateur, and doesn't understand the promo cycle process, they can't appropriately advocate for you. New folks get hired in with hardly any relevant experience to the role they are hired for, but will be hired a level higher than most tenured folks, your future lies in the hands of your manager, if they suck, you are screwed. Management will play games to keep you from leaving, but won't do their part. Easy to get caught up in working 24x7 while sacrificing family life or work life balance.
